  • Soil Preparation

    Soil preparation is a crucial aspect of prairie garden design. The Prairie Garden book series provides detailed information on how to prepare the soil for a prairie garden, including:

  • Testing the pH level of the soil
  • Adding organic matter to improve soil structure
  • Using compost to enrich the soil
  • Example: Preparing the Soil for a Prairie Garden

    For example, a gardener in North Dakota might test the pH level of their soil and find that it is too acidic. To correct this, they might add lime to raise the pH level.

    A Diverse Range of Topics

    The Prairie Garden has covered a wide range of topics over the years, including small-space gardening, flowering shrubs, shade gardening, and many more. Each edition is carefully curated to provide readers with a comprehensive understanding of the chosen topic. Some of the previous editions’ topics include: + Small-space gardening: tips and tricks for creating a thriving garden in a small space + Flowering shrubs: a guide to selecting and caring for flowering shrubs + Shade gardening: advice on creating a beautiful and functional garden in shaded areas
